Southway Housing Trust is a not-for-profit, community-focussed housing association based in Didsbury, South Manchester. We care about people, homes, and neighbourhoods, and are committed to improving services and working in partnership with our tenants so that we can be successful together.
To help us to deliver and bring to life our vision of Thriving Communities, we’re looking for a dynamic Communications Manager to lead the Communications team.
This is an exciting time to come and work for Southway as we develop a new Corporate Strategy. You will bring your communications experience to make sure that we tell our story effectively to our tenants, staff, and other stakeholders.
You will oversee external and internal communication across the organisation, manage our brand and brand reputation, and ensure continuous improvement of how we communicate.
